Output 85fa76dd0d6f7aaa9869f892f244550737ad3f0e56339caa4de99e090453aaf8:0

value
988270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3681b07b446ae484a2a1dfa2f433ea66f058f673 OP_EQUAL
address
36fDmsvPKA3Feuu2eUD4nyC7uQLjitdJ2W
transaction
85fa76dd0d6f7aaa9869f892f244550737ad3f0e56339caa4de99e090453aaf8
confirmations
379508
spent
true